Artificial Intelligence: The Future is Already Here
Artificial Intelligence (AI) refers to the ability of machines to perform tasks that would typically require human intelligence, such as recognizing speech, understanding language, and making decisions. AI is powered by complex algorithms that allow machines to learn from data and improve their performance over time. AI is already being used in a variety of industries, from healthcare to finance, and it’s changing the way we live and work.
AI is also responsible for the rise of automation, which is the use of machines to perform tasks that were previously done by humans. This has led to concerns about job loss and the future of work. However, proponents of AI argue that it will create new job opportunities and increase productivity, ultimately leading to a better standard of living for everyone.
What You Need to Know About AI and How It Will Change Your Life
AI is already changing our lives in many ways. For example, virtual assistants like Siri and Alexa are becoming increasingly popular, allowing us to perform tasks such as setting reminders, playing music, and even ordering food without having to lift a finger. AI is also helping doctors diagnose and treat patients more accurately and efficiently, while self-driving cars are poised to revolutionize transportation.
However, AI also raises important ethical and social questions. For example, how do we ensure that AI is used in a way that benefits everyone, rather than just a select few? How do we prevent AI from perpetuating biases and discrimination? As AI becomes more prevalent in our lives, it’s essential that we have these conversations and work to create ethical frameworks that guide its use.
